Babar Azam directly signed for Lanka Premier League

Pakistani cricket captain Babar Azam has signed a contract with the Lanka Premier League. According to Sri Lankan media, Babar Azam is included in the list of cricketers who had been directly signed in the LPL.

Colombo signed a contract with Babar Azam, besides Matheesha Pathirana and Chamika Karunaratne.

David Miller, Matthew Wade, Shakib Al Hasan, and Tabraiz Shamsi have also been directly signed in the LPL.

According to Sri Lankan media, the selection of players for the Sri Lankan Premier League will be held on June 11.

The Lanka Premier League is scheduled to start from July 31 to August 22.

Babar Azam, one of Pakistan’s most successful captains, is currently in good form and will also represent his country through the October 2023 World Cup in India.

Although the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) had not yet made the formal announcement, reports said that the Board’s think-tank, which consists of chairman of the Management Committee Najam Sethi, chief selector Haroon Rashid, and director of coaching Mickey Arthur, unanimously decided to trust Babar as the team’s captain through the 2023 World Cup. Along with serving as the team’s captain during the World Cup, he will also represent the group in all competitions and series building up to the major event.

These include the two Test match series against Sri Lanka, three-match ODI series against Afghanistan and Asia Cup to be hosted by Pakistan in September.
